The ultrasound image of gas-containing gallstones was evaluated in three cases. In two, the stones were studied in vitro in a phantom gallbladder by ultrasound, and then by microradiographic techniques. The third case was investigated in vivo by ultrasound and computerized tomography (CT). The presence of gas-containing fissures, which are not detectable on ultrasound, was demonstrated. In contrast, wider fissures, or a true gas bubble, produce reverberation echoes which depend upon the quantity of gas present within the gallstone.
